324-Horshead Nebula
(also known as Barnard 33) is a dark nebula in the constellation Orion. The nebula is located just to the south of the star Alnitak, which is farthest east on Orion's Belt, and is part of the much larger Orion Molecular Cloud Complex. Distance to Earth: 1,500 light years; Magnitude: 6.86. Right ascension: 5° 40' 59""8. Discovered: 1888- Williamina Fleming, Harvard. The same year as artist's Grandmother was born.
